Squirrel Tracks Wooden Trains was launched in 2003 and became Busy Little Studios in 2005.
Since 2005, Busy Little Studios has been a producer of fun and gently-paced DVDs "illuminating the workings of the world for young children." Creative Director Desmond Mullen's background includes work with George Lucas's Industrial Light & Magic , Silicon Valley's Rocket Science Games and WebTV Networks , and creation of world-renowned science education shows at Morehead Planetarium and Science Center including Mary Pope Osborne's Magic Tree House: Space Adventure .
"By focusing on a toy that is familiar to most children, we can present concepts about how the world works in a way that even the youngest child can understand and apply to his or her own life," Mullen says. He adds, "The excitement that a child has when he sees a thing in the real world that he recognizes, or when he applies a concept he's learned to a new situation, is wonderful. That thrill of discovery of the world is infectious. That's what I love about helping children understand the world around them."
